diff options
Diffstat (limited to 'src/sksl/SkSLToken.h')
-rw-r--r-- | src/sksl/SkSLToken.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/sksl/SkSLToken.h b/src/sksl/SkSLToken.h index 92193b9674..2857a82547 100644 --- a/src/sksl/SkSLToken.h +++ b/src/sksl/SkSLToken.h @@ -24,6 +24,7 @@ namespace SkSL { struct Token { enum Kind { END_OF_FILE, + WHITESPACE, IDENTIFIER, INT_LITERAL, FLOAT_LITERAL, @@ -77,6 +78,8 @@ struct Token { LOGICALXOREQ, LOGICALANDEQ, SEMICOLON, + ARROW, + COLONCOLON, IF, STATIC_IF, ELSE, @@ -111,6 +114,7 @@ struct Token { STRUCT, LAYOUT, DIRECTIVE, + SECTION, PRECISION, LOCATION, OFFSET, @@ -132,6 +136,8 @@ struct Token { TRIANGLES_ADJACENCY, MAX_VERTICES, INVOCATIONS, + WHEN, + KEY, INVALID_TOKEN }; |